This may be more troubling than it seems.
In my last job we had this situation with a woman doing this in one of the lady's rooms by not using the facilities in the usual manner shall we say. We called in all kinds of people to track it down...private investigators and so on. One of the professionals we called said that it is often a sign of someone who is abused and is quite often an adult child who is still abused by a parent. In the case I was dealing with, a cleaning person was in the bathroom when the person did it and we stopped it. But sadly, we learned that the advice we had gotten was true and our employee was still being abused at the age of 31 and couldn't break the cycle. Needless to say, we took care of that as best we could by providing support systems and so on. I don't know the outcome for the person because that would have been inappropriate for me to know and even more inappropriate to share here. I can only hope that in this particular case, that is not what is going on and it is just some of the other things that have been said or surmised.
